Abstract

The present invention relates to a separator for the separation of non-condensables and of additives from aqueous lithium bromide used in chillers of the type using water as refrigerant and lithium bromide as absorbent, comprising a vessel of adequate size, provided with inlet means for the liquid containing the non-condensables and/or additive, outlet means for the non-condensables and for the solution enriched with additive, and outlet means for the main quantity of the solution depleted of said non-condensables and/or additive, the configuration of the vessel being such that the liquid flows therethrough in a substantially laminar stream, the time of retention in the vessel being adequate to attain the desired degree of separation. A preferred embodiment comprises a separator of horizontal configuration, comprising a conical or polyhedric shell having an opening angle of about 6.degree. to 10.degree., closed at its diversing end by a wall, inlet means being provided at the narrow end, outlet means for the non-condensables and/or the additive being provided at its upper end and for the main stream of the aqueous lithium bromide at the lower end, at the wider end of the conus or p…
